What is special about Oktoberfest beer?

What is special about Oktoberfest beer?

In America, our Oktoberfests tend to be red hued, slightly sweet beers known as a Marzen. These days, the beer served at the Munich festival is golden, slightly more so than Helles (another pale, German lager style), but brewed to a higher gravity, resulting in a beer with a higher alcohol content.

Is Oktoberfest blood and beer a true story?

Though the series takes more than a few drunken liberties with history, it was inspired by a real man, Georg Lang, a Nuremberg innkeeper and brewer whose ambitions led him to Munich in the late 1800s. Even though non-locals weren’t allowed to operate tents at the festival, Lang set out to raise the largest ever seen.

Are Oktoberfest beers dark?

What makes an Oktoberfest Beer, other than trademark? Traditionally speaking, these are dark-colored lagers brewed to about 5.5 – 6% ABV in March, dubbed Märzen, and slowly fermented throughout the summer months to allow rich malt flavors to develop.
